Abstract
TQM is the most 'holistic' approach available to date in support of im provements in organizational performance. Yet experience indicates tha t about 3 out of 4 implementations are economic disasters! Its very co mprehensiveness, it is claimed, permits poorly defined methodologies t o occur, many inimical to the company's economic health. It is argued that TQM focuses on long-term projects while short-term projects shoul d use the JIT approach, referred to as TPM. It is proposed to combine TQM, TPM and Gainsharing Rewards as TPQM, to provide an unbeatable sys tem for continuous improvement in the organization. Experience with a TPQM approach is discussed and illustrated.
